Skip to main content

Maitai SDK for Python

Project description

Quickstart

Full docs can be found at https://docs.trymaitai.ai

Installation

Install the Maitai SDK:

pip install maitai-python

Implementation

Implementing Maitai into your application requires minimal code changes.

import maitai

messages = [
    {"role": "system", "content": "You are a helpful ordering assistant..."},
    {"role": "user", "content": "Generate a response to the customer..."},
]

response = maitai.chat.completions.create(
    messages=messages,
    model="llama3-70b-8192",  ## Remove this line to set model in Portal
    session_id="YOUR_SESSION_ID",
    intent="CONVERSATION",
    application_ref_name="YOUR_APPLICATION_REF_NAME",
)

Note Maitai requires openai version 1.30.1 or later. If you are using an older version, please upgrade.

Run Your Application

Run your application, make sure it makes at least one Chat Completion Request, then head over to https://portal.trymaitai.ai and watch Maitai learn your application in real time.

Project details


Release history Release notifications | RSS feed

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

maitai_python-1.0.42b0.tar.gz (23.6 kB view details)

Uploaded Source

Built Distribution

maitai_python-1.0.42b0-py3-none-any.whl (37.1 kB view details)

Uploaded Python 3

File details

Details for the file maitai_python-1.0.42b0.tar.gz.

File metadata

  • Download URL: maitai_python-1.0.42b0.tar.gz
  • Upload date:
  • Size: 23.6 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: twine/5.1.0 CPython/3.9.6

File hashes

Hashes for maitai_python-1.0.42b0.tar.gz
Algorithm Hash digest
SHA256 fde48bf6df9883b4f62755a7c8d01c852f4e074fc73385296d3f0a90d239303b
MD5 395b42256ac44933d915ab2545131d11
BLAKE2b-256 1fc7037591553d3bfc6337dfa922eee8da312e11c8b19003bef4aa056f3102c0

See more details on using hashes here.

File details

Details for the file maitai_python-1.0.42b0-py3-none-any.whl.

File metadata

File hashes

Hashes for maitai_python-1.0.42b0-py3-none-any.whl
Algorithm Hash digest
SHA256 04c45559001bd02a10efb2b582d1dde5e3d7a03872fda814cb62955014d66fce
MD5 5575f907301bd6c47af91b685b081010
BLAKE2b-256 2b3ee78b7da00f10f5e7bf2cdf95832d169e0ff30e023f835af50c465fa14c74

See more details on using hashes here.

Supported by

AWS AWS Cloud computing and Security Sponsor Datadog Datadog Monitoring Fastly Fastly CDN Google Google Download Analytics Microsoft Microsoft PSF Sponsor Pingdom Pingdom Monitoring Sentry Sentry Error logging StatusPage StatusPage Status page